Stating the obvious but .... Don't forget to put in a easy to use shut off in front of quick connect !!!! (place it somewhere that you can access easily on turn off if you are gone for the weekend or away or need to change something out).

The last place I bought did not have one, and I'm certain that was causing micro leaks. I couldn't believe it ..... but sometimes people cut corners.

The other place I had the shut off under the deck which was not easily accessible, therefore, never used. Might have been against code too.

So, it's a good idea to spend a few bucks to get it done right, with the shut offs placed conveniently, etc..

I did my own, and went to Amre (IIRC) and got all the stuff - was pretty straight forward. Leak tested, etc... not too difficult.
